I was able to land one back in mid-Oct and I had the same mindset as you. If I'm paying this then I'm not going to budge on what I want. I am also in Florida, but up in the panhandle. I ended up having to call around through about 7 dealers in 5 states, to not only FIND the vehicle, but then work the deal based on availability and extras. I would say just start looking at a few different dealers in GA, AL, SC. Just cold call them up, see if they have one slated to come in, and if so, when and what deal can be done.

TL:DR don't rely on those VIN lookups, just start hitting up dealer websites and see what they have. If you're like I was, and unwilling to compromise on the color, then be ready to put in some work to find it.

This is the most correct answer. Every manufacturer is going to have failures, but how they handle it and treat you, the customer, when it happens is what truly matters. My 2016 Santa Fe started having a bit of an abnormal engine noise early this year, about 4k miles past warranty. Local dealer advised me that there was a rod issue for that engine and it might still be covered under warranty. I was without my Santa Fe for about 6-8 weeks, but by the time I got it back I had a brand new engine, $0 out of my own pocket, and a loaner/rental car provided the entire time. Ultimately it ended up being $23k+ in parts and labor. That experience alone basically guaranteed that when the time came to purchase, Hyundai would keep my business.
